SINGAPORE (Sept 14): Shares in ST Engineering surged 22 cents or 6.7% to $3.51 this morning after Thursday night’s news that the defence and engineering company was acquiring MRA Systems (MRAS) for a record US$630 million ($864 million) drew positive responses from analysts.
As at 1.29pm, nearly 14.5 million shares were traded, making ST Engineering the sixth most actively traded stock for the session so far.
